ACTO, a Toronto-based scale-up, is addressing one of the most pressing challenges in the pharmaceutical industry—ensuring that sales representatives have the knowledge, tools, and support they need to effectively communicate complex medical information to healthcare professionals in real-time. Pharmaceutical reps are often tasked with relaying crucial details about new treatments, including clinical data, patient eligibility criteria, and regulatory information. However, these interactions are typically brief and high-pressure, leaving little room for error. ACTO’s platform is designed to give reps the edge they need, providing them with accurate, up-to-date information and resources that help them engage confidently with doctors, nurses, and other healthcare providers.
In his interview, Parth Khanna, the co-founder and CEO of ACTO, highlights a critical issue in the pharmaceutical industry: the potential for patients to miss out on life-saving treatments due to healthcare providers not being informed about the latest medical advances. Khanna emphasizes the importance of pharmaceutical reps being equipped to quickly and accurately deliver information about new drugs and medical devices. He paints a vivid picture, explaining that if a physician doesn’t know about a newly approved treatment, especially for rare diseases, it could delay patient access to life-changing therapies. The stakes are high, and the need for timely, accurate communication is essential for ensuring the best outcomes for patients.
ACTO’s platform, which Khanna refers to as a “painkiller” for this problem, is designed to make sure pharmaceutical reps can meet these demands. The software integrates multiple features into one cohesive application, offering reps access to approved content, AI-powered assistants, personalized coaching support, and real-time data analytics. These tools work together to not only help reps deliver the correct information but also track their performance in real-time. The data captured through these interactions can then be used to generate valuable commercial insights that help companies understand what is working in the field and where improvements can be made.
The platform’s comprehensive nature is a key differentiator for ACTO. By combining various capabilities, such as training tools, content management, and analytics, into one application, ACTO has created an all-in-one solution that streamlines the daily operations of pharmaceutical reps. This allows reps to focus on building relationships and delivering value rather than scrambling for information or relying on disparate systems. The result is a more efficient sales force that can quickly adapt to new information and ensure that healthcare providers are always up to date on the latest treatments available.
As ACTO continues to expand its reach beyond Canada to meet the growing demand from the global life sciences industry, the company faces a new set of challenges related to regulatory compliance. The pharmaceutical industry is highly regulated, with strict rules regarding patient privacy, data security, and the use of medical information. These regulations vary significantly across markets, and ACTO must navigate these diverse requirements as it grows internationally. However, the company is committed to maintaining compliance while still offering the cutting-edge tools and features that its clients need to stay ahead of the curve.
To support its international expansion, ACTO has partnered with AWS (Amazon Web Services), a move that Khanna credits with providing the company with the necessary cloud infrastructure to scale its platform globally. AWS’s cloud capabilities allow ACTO to securely store and process vast amounts of data, enabling the company to deliver real-time insights to pharmaceutical companies, regardless of where they are located. As the demand for ACTO’s solutions grows, the company will rely on this infrastructure to maintain a high level of service and meet the increasing complexity of global regulatory standards.
